1999 Kia Elan vs. 2010 Fiat Croma
To start off, 2010 Fiat Croma is newer by 11 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1999 Kia Elan.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1999 Kia Elan would be higher. At 2,198 cc (4 cylinders), 2010 Fiat Croma is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1999 Kia Elan (149 HP @ 6250 RPM) has 4 more horse power than 2010 Fiat Croma. (145 HP @ 5800 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1999 Kia Elan should accelerate faster than 2010 Fiat Croma.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1999 Kia Elan weights approximately 128 kg more than 2010 Fiat Croma.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2010 Fiat Croma (203 Nm @ 4000 RPM) has 17 more torque (in Nm) than 1999 Kia Elan. (186 Nm @ 4500 RPM). This means 2010 Fiat Croma will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1999 Kia Elan.
